Output 8d57952c958b6e3f69e6b51d303a1530f183c218a2fe0c99b40957e34fe493aa:3

value
23764888
script pubkey
OP_0 OP_PUSHBYTES_20 af12db9d9c566984719c5eb96eba75c9dc42d593
address
bc1q4ufdh8vu2e5cguvut6ukawn4e8wy94vnsww3du
transaction
8d57952c958b6e3f69e6b51d303a1530f183c218a2fe0c99b40957e34fe493aa
spent
true